Warm the remaining ol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at.
Add the onion and jalapeño and cook about 5 minutes, stirring now and then, until they start to soften. Stir in the garlic and cook another 1-2 minutes.
Pour in the broth, tomatoes with their juice, black beans, chicken, corn, lime juice, chili powder, cumin, salt, pepper, smoked paprika, and cayenne if using. Bring everything up to a boil.
Let it boil gently for 5-7 minutes — if the soup looks too thick or you want a brothier consistency, stir in a cup or two of water and adjust seasoning at the end.
Stir in the cilantro and let it boil for one more minute.
Taste and adjust the seasoning as needed, since saltiness can vary depending on your broth and beans.
Spoon into bowls, top generously with the crispy tortilla strips, and add avocado, cheese, or sour cream as desired. Serve right away.
